You will see 3 different profiles. A 4 color already painted one, a one color one, and another painted with additional supports around the neck under the chin.
I was able to print it fine with the minimal support option but it did have a coule of loose pieces. It wasn't a big deal, I just clipped them off. The painted profile was a bit of an experiment. I see people making these and showing the image but not offereing a a painted version. I wanted to try my best to offer atleast one painted one. It came out pretty good but the ears on the painted one do come out a little rough.
My kid was thrilled with the painted one, so maybe yours will be to! Another great option is to print the one color one and let them paint it. A fun easter activity.
For the newbies out there, these are meant to be printed facedown.
